Output 58cdedd51612bb56e16fc13f350a3a2da8d64fa26ecc3416c1374cd375547404:0

value
1112058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8082ca082035728efc2cc91b394bd278af4a7508 OP_EQUAL
address
3DQX6VNjrwNjAVDdvsNvMsp2QEoXAHmb5a
transaction
58cdedd51612bb56e16fc13f350a3a2da8d64fa26ecc3416c1374cd375547404
spent
true